Big Brother Launch Night: Meet The Housemates
Identical twins, glamour model and mole are among first contestants this year...
The 14th series of Big Brotherhas got under way, with the introduction of nine housemates last night.

Identical twins, a shamanic lesbian fisherwoman, a glamour model and a partially deaf Harry Styles lookalike are among the hopefuls sent into the famous house by new host Emma Willis in a 90-minute launch night special.
First up were affable Jack and Joe Glenny, identical 18-year-old twins - one gay and one straight but both single - who work in a supermarket. They will count as one housemate.
Then came Sallie Axl, a 26-year-old "alternative" glamour model who showed enormous amounts of sideboob on launch night and proclaimed that she was about "t*ts, tats and beanie hats". She describes herself as single.
Third was 41-year-old Jemima Slade, apparently the owner of a dating site for "gold diggers" - who boasted that she had enjoyed having "sugar daddies" and been a "sugar mummy" in her time. She was honest that she is single and looking for love.
Michael was introduced as a 29-year-old postman who originally hailed from County Cork in Ireland - and who seemed a happy-go-lucky chap - until BB dropped the bombshell that he was in fact a professional actor and would be working as a mole on the show. He's been dubbed "the people's puppet".
School sports coach Callum Knell, 28, played on his credentials as a ladies' man during his introductory VT - boasting that he'd once had relationships with a mother and daughter (at separate times). He is single.
Single Harry Styles lookalike Sam Evans, a 23-year-old stockroom assistant from Wales, displayed a cheeky charm in his tape - and said that he wanted to be a role model for other hearing-impaired youngsters.
Wolfy Millington, a 20-year-old student, introduced herself as a mackerel fisherwoman and a devotee of shamanism. She has been in a lesbian relationship for four years.
Sophie Lawrence, a 20-year-old dental nurse from the East End of London was brought up in the gypsy community and helps her dad at his scrapyard. She is in a relationship.
And lastly we had 28-year-old Dexter Koh - who claims to be a celebrity publicist and to have once spent £120k on champagne in a night. He also claimed to have once been London's highest-paid male prostitute.
Once they were all in the house, Big Brother staged an early twist - which saw Michael the mole go into the diary room and choose to have the other housemates' suitcases put through an industrial shredder.
They all then had to watch workmen "shred" what they believed was their luggage in the garden.
Six more housemates will be introduced to the house this evening in another 90-minute show.
